Community Adult Learning Center

The Community Adult Learning Center [CALC] is part of the Central Valley Adult Learning Association, Inc. The CALC provides guided assistance, courses, one on one help, and support to the public in the field of adult learning, with a special emphasis on Information Technology.

Adult Learning Center

In addition to several web based courses, the CALC offers courses for people who have had no previous experience using computers. There are also courses on downloading digital photographs and using the internet and email.

For individuals who are unable to attend a class, there is an accredited computer certification course which is self-paced and can be done in the student’s home. The “International Computer Driving License” [ICDL] helps computer users improve their abilities with computers and provides them with an internationally recognized certification of their proficiency.

The ICDL program is attained through a special user-friendly Skills Card, which records the skills a student demonstrates in each of seven computer-related modules.

In addition to services and courses, the CALC is open for drop-in clients, who may make use of the computers any afternoon to surf the web, send email, or do school work. A scanner, color printer, and CD burners are available.
